HPE's Latest All-Flash Storage Now Scales to Six Nodes—What It Means for West African Enterprises

HPE Alletra Storage MP's newest release brings simplified scaling and AI-driven automation to modern data centres—critical capabilities for growing organisations across the region.

This piece references reporting from StorageReview.com ↗ . The commentary and analysis are our own.

HPE has released version 10.6.0 of its Alletra Storage MP B10000 platform, introducing six-node scale-out capability and agentic automation features. For enterprise decision-makers in West Africa, this matters more than it might initially appear.

Why Scale-Out Matters in Our Region

Most West African organisations have historically worked within constrained IT budgets and infrastructure footprints. They’ve either over-provisioned upfront or struggled with rigid, monolithic storage systems that don’t adapt as workloads grow. HPE’s move to six-node clustering means you can now start smaller and expand incrementally—matching storage capacity to actual demand without wholesale replacement. This is especially valuable for mid-market enterprises in Ghana, Nigeria, and across the region that need flexibility without capital-intensive rip-and-replace cycles.

The all-flash architecture also addresses a real pain point: many organisations here still rely on hybrid or spinning-disk systems that consume power, generate heat, and demand more cooling infrastructure—a significant operational cost in our climate.

Automation That Reduces Operational Burden

The agentic automation layer is equally important. West African enterprises often operate lean IT teams wearing multiple hats. Delegating routine storage management tasks—provisioning, health monitoring, performance tuning—to intelligent automation frees your people to focus on strategy and security rather than firefighting. This is where modern platforms create genuine competitive advantage for resource-constrained organisations.
